Restaurants

Brighton’s diversity extends to its choice of restaurants. With more than 400 to choose from you can eat your way around the world from Cantonese and Cajun through Indonesian, Malaysian, Mongolian, Tex-Mex and Vegetarian, not to mention French, the numerous good value Italian restaurants, and of course fish ‘n’ chips!

People-watch from one of the many alfresco cafés and restaurants. Many also offer a reasonable ‘fixed price’ menu. Whether you are looking for a breakfast brunch, a mid-morning espresso, a leisurely lunch, a traditional tea, a pizza with jazz, a pre-theatre meal or a chic supper venue, you are certain to find it here. 

Along the beachfront between the two Piers there are several restaurants and cafés. You can buy fresh fish on the beach and have it cooked for you just a few yards away at the Cook and Fiddle, between April and September.  If you are enjoying yourself too much to sit down and have a meal, you can buy fresh doughnuts and crepes on the Pier, as well as a smoked fish baguette from Jack & Linda’s Seafront Fish Smokers.
